The Transandino pipeline is a 305km (190miles) long crude oil pipeline, which transports oil from Orito, in the Department of Putumayo, to the Pacific port of Tumaco in the Department of Nariño, Colombia. The pipeline was built in 1969 with diameters of 10inches, 14inches and 18inches. There are four pump stations and four reduce pressure stations.[1] The pipeline has the capacity of 190000oilbbl/d. It is operated by Ecopetrol.[2]
